Pair of blue vases

Production date
Circa 1900
Description
Blue opaque glass, white at base shading to turquoise at rim. Cylindrical with asymmetrical fluted, down-turned lip. Hand-painted with chrysanthemum-type flower, grasses, leaves and red-breasted, blue-polled bird perched on a section of fence. Decoration reversed on other vase so birds face each other.
